Why I used these libraries:
truffle
: truffle is a development framework for Ethereum that makes it easy to compile, test, and migrate solidity contracts to Ethereum networks. I usedtruffle
to deploy my smart contracts to theRinkeby
test network.truffle-assertions
: the library has convenience functions designed for solidity assertions inside of truffle tests.truffle-hdwallet-provider
: this libarary was used to enable my truffle deployments to spend test coins from my Metamask wallet on the Rinkeby network as part of deploying my contracts toRinkeby

Please make sure you've already installed ganache-cli, Truffle and enabled MetaMask extension in your browser.
Give examples (to be clarified)
A step by step series of examples that tell you have to get a development env running
Clone this repository:
git clone https://github.com/oluwaseye/udacity-blockchain-supply-chain
Change directory to coffee
folder and install all requisite npm packages (as listed in package.json
):
cd coffee
npm install
Launch Ganache Desktop:
Update the from value in ***truffle-config *rinkeby object***
In a separate terminal window, Compile smart contracts:
truffle compile
This will create the smart contract artifacts in folder build\contracts
.
Migrate smart contracts to the locally running blockchain, ganache-cli:
truffle migrate
Test smart contracts:
truffle test
In a separate terminal window, launch the DApp:
npm run dev
